Ingredients
Scale
- 1 cup cottage cheese, low-fat or full-fat
- 3 large eggs, at room temperature
- 1 cup ground oats (made from about 1½ cups rolled oats)
- 2 tsp baking powder
- ½ tsp salt, kosher
- Optional add-ins: herbs like rosemary or thyme, seeds like sunflower or flaxseeds
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Grease a loaf pan with oil or cooking spray.
- In a food processor, combine cottage cheese and eggs. Blend until smooth and creamy.
- Add ground oats, baking powder, and salt to the mixture in the food processor. Pulse until well combined into a thick batter.
- If using optional add-ins like herbs or seeds, fold them gently into the batter using a spatula.
- Pour the mixture into the prepared loaf pan and smooth out the top with the spatula.
- Bake in the preheated oven for about 40-45 minutes until golden brown on top and firm to touch.
- Once baked, remove from the oven and let it c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ack.
- Slice while warm and serve with butter or your favorite spread.
Notes
Store leftovers in an airtight container.
Reheat slices in a toaster oven.
Serve with avocado or tomato spread.
Use fresh cottage cheese for best flavor.
